In an age when people wanted a "comfortable home" rather than extravagant luxury, the Japanese Muji Modern style house became one of the most popular home styles in Thailand and abroad because it combines simplicity, warmth and nature.
This style of home is inspired by Japanese concepts that emphasize "fit" and "serenity," specifically the concept of MUJI that values simplicity, practicality, and makes residents feel as relaxed as possible.
The uniqueness of the modern muji style house.
What makes this style of home stand out is its simple-looking design, but it is full of detail that cares about the feelings of its residents.
Houses often use natural tones such as creamy white, beige, wood and light gray to create a cozy atmosphere, ready to design to connect with the nature around the house, whether it's a Japanese garden, a pond or a green space.
Another key highlight is the use of "big glass," exposure to natural light and views from the garden outside, making the house look sheer, open and comfortable. Even a single-storey house feels elegant and modern.
A home designed for real leisure.
This style of home emphasizes not only the beauty, but also designed to make residents feel as relaxed as they are at the resort every day.
Home spaces are often connected to semi-Outdoor areas, such as wooden balconies, home platforms, or mid-house gardens, so that family members can spend a warm time together, whether sitting for coffee, reading, or resting during the evening.
